Analog to Digital Converters (ADC) Analog Devices, Inc. LTC1403AHMSE#PBF Overview

The LTC1403AHMSE#PBF from Analog Devices, Inc. represents a highly efficient and robust solution for precision data conversion. As a 14-bit Successive Approximation Register (SAR) Analog to Digital Converter (ADC), this component is crafted to deliver high-speed performance with a conversion rate of up to 2.8Msps. Its compact 10-MSOP package is engineered for optimal integration into space-constrained applications, making it an essential choice for developers and engineers seeking reliable, high-precision data acquisition. With its low power consumption and built-in features such as an internal reference, the LTC1403AHMSE#PBF offers a perfect blend of performance and functionality, ideal for advanced industrial, medical, and communication systems.

LTC1403AHMSE#PBF Features

  • 14-bit resolution ensuring high precision in data conversion.
  • Fast sampling rate up to 2.8Msps enabling quick data processing and real-time performance.
  • Low power operation which minimizes energy consumption, crucial for portable and battery-operated devices.
  • Small 10-MSOP package designed for efficient use of PCB space.
  • Internal reference voltage which simplifies system design and reduces external component count.
